About the company:

ICON develops advanced construction technologies that advance humanity. Using proprietary 3D printing robotics, software and advanced materials, ICON is shifting the paradigm of homebuilding on Earth and beyond. www.iconbuild.com / follow on Facebook, Instagram and Twitter @ICON3DTech

ICON is looking for an entrepreneurial Data Partnerships Manager to join our growing team. In this role, you will be responsible for identifying, cultivating, and managing strategic data partnerships to expand our data assets and empower our data-driven products and services. You will work closely with our data team, as well as our business stakeholders, to uncover new sources of valuable data and negotiate data-sharing agreements.

 

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Proactively research and connect with potential data partners, such as government agencies, industry associations, and private companies.
  • Negotiate mutually beneficial data partnerships and licensing agreements.
  • Develop and manage end-to-end processes for onboarding new data sources, including data acquisition, ingestion, and integration.
  • Collaborate with internal data engineers to ensure seamless data pipelines and data quality.
  • Continuously monitor partnership performance and identify opportunities to expand or optimize data flows.
  • Stay up-to-date on data trends, regulations, and best practices to identify new data sources and partnership models.
  • Communicate the value of our data assets and partnerships to internal and external stakeholders.

 

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:

  • 5+ years of experience in data acquisition, data partnerships, or data ecosystem management.
  • Excellent interpersonal and negotiation skills with the ability to build strong relationships.
  • Resourceful and proactive approach to identifying and pursuing new data sources.
  • Familiarity with data management technologies and processes.
  • Strong project management and problem-solving skills.
  • Bachelor's degree in Business, Data Science, or a related field.

 

PREFERRED S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Experience working with government, non-profit, or regulated data sources.
  • Background in entrepreneurship or business development.
  • Technical understanding of data infrastructure and APIs.
